Motorola RAZR XT910 Recovery Mode allows a user to troubleshoot and fix problems with their device. In addition, recovery mode can access some core functions of the device, such as factory resetting the device, wiping cache, Installing updates, backup and restoring data, flash root packages and other zip mods, etc.

Motorola RAZR XT910 Fastboot Mode or Bootloader Mode is used to re-flash system partitions on the device. It is an alternative to the recovery mode but is more advanced. It helps to modify or write data directly to your device's flash memory.

Motorola RAZR XT910 Bootloader Mode or Fastboot Mode can be used to unlock the bootloader, flash a custom recovery (CWM, TWRP, Philz, etc.), flash stock ROM, flash custom image files, and more.

Boot Motorola RAZR XT910 into Recovery Mode

Below are the methods using which you can boot Motorola RAZR XT910 into Recovery Mode.

Boot Motorola RAZR XT910 Recovery Mode using Hardware Buttons

  1. Power off your phone.
  2. Once the device is off, press and hold the Volume Up + Volume Down + Power button together for a few seconds.Motorola RAZR XT910 Recovery Mode and Fastboot Mode
  3. Release all the keys as soon as you see the Motorola logo and wait for few seconds. The device should now boot into Boot Mode.
  4. In the next step, select “Recovery Mode” using the Volume Down button and press the Volume Up button to confirm.Motorola RAZR XT910 Recovery Mode and Fastboot Mode
  5. If the Android Bot with Red exclamation pops up, then press Volume Up and Power buttons together at once.Motorola RAZR XT910 Recovery Mode and Fastboot Mode
  6. Now, your phone should boot into Recovery Mode.Motorola RAZR XT910 Recovery Mode and Fastboot Mode

Boot Motorola RAZR XT910 into Recovery using ADB command

  1. First of all, install the Motorola RAZR XT910 USB Driver and ADB and Fastboot Drivers on your Windows computer.
  2. Now, enable "USB Debugging" on your phone from Developer Options. If Developer Options is missing, go to Settings → About Phone and tap on Build Number about 7-10 times.
  3. Connect your device to computer and open Command Prompt (CMD).
  4. Now, enter the below command in CMD to boot Motorola RAZR XT910 into Recovery Mode.
    adb reboot recovery

Boot Motorola RAZR XT910 into Fastboot Mode / Bootloader Mode

Below are the methods using which you can boot Motorola RAZR XT910 into Bootloader Mode or Fastboot Mode.

Boot Motorola RAZR XT910 Bootloader Mode/Fastboot Mode using Hardware Buttons

  1. Power off your phone.
  2. Once the device is off, press and hold the Volume Up + Volume Down + Power button together for a few seconds.Motorola RAZR XT910 Recovery Mode and Fastboot Mode
  3. Release all the keys as soon as you see the Motorola logo and wait for few seconds. The device should now boot into Boot Mode.
  4. In the next step, select “Fastboot Mode” using the Volume Down button and press the Volume Up button to confirm.Motorola RAZR XT910 Recovery Mode and Fastboot Mode
  5. Now, your phone should boot into Fastboot Mode.Motorola RAZR XT910 Recovery Mode and Fastboot Mode

Boot Motorola RAZR XT910 Bootloader Mode/Fastboot Mode using ADB command

  1. Assuming ADB and Fastboot Drivers and USB Drivers installed on your computer.
  2. Enable "USB Debugging" on your phone from Developer Options. If Developer Options is missing, go to Settings → About Phone and tap on Build Number about 7-10 times.
  3. Connect your device to the computer using a USB cable and open Command Prompt (CMD).
  4. Enter the below command in the Command Prompt window.
    adb reboot bootloader
